About Remington, IN

Remington is a city in Indiana, located in Jasper County. The city spans 1 ZIP code and is home to approximately 2,606 residents. It is a mature city, with a median age of 45 years.

Economically, Remington is a middle-income community. The median household income of $75,227 is near the national average. Approximately 10.8% of residents live below the poverty line. The unemployment rate is 4.0%, below the national average.

The real estate market in Remington is an affordable housing market. Median home values stand at $163,200, which is below the national average. Renters typically pay around $830 per month. Homeownership is high at 83.9%, typical of suburban and family-oriented communities.

The population of Remington is moderately educated. 30.2%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— below the national average. The community is primarily White (94.51%).
